摘要
Pretreatment of embryonic chick cardiac myocytes with pertussis toxin (1-2.5 μg ml-1 for 22 h) abolished the negative chronotropic effects of carbachol but not the positive inotropic effects of Bay K 8644. Neither guanosine 5'-O-3-thiotriphosphate (GTPγS 500 μM intra-cellularly), nor pertussis toxin (0.5-1 μg ml-1 for 22 h) modified the agonist effects of Bay K 8644 on calcium channel currents recorded under whole-cell voltage clamp. These findings indicate that pertussis-sensitive guanine nucleotide binding (G)-proteins does not modulate the effects of calcium channel activators in embryonic chick cardiac myocytes. © 1990 Raven Press, Ltd., New York.
